In Pune there is another place called "Bombay Brasserie". They server unlimited kababs followed by Maa-ki-Dal/Chawal and a sweet dish for Rs. 350 (non-veg) or Rs 275 (veg), plus taxes.

One the road to NDA, there is a junction where NH4 bypass crosses the many roads from city. This point is on a hillock and is called Chandni Chowk (because it is away from city light glare the starry sky is visible). This point is a heaven for food junkies and many garden restaurants are located here. The famous ones are - The Oasis, Garden Court, Ambrosia, Up-and-Above, Viva Inn, Banjara Gardens, etc.

Viva Inn hotel and restaurant is owned by Chateau Indage winery group and serve very good wines.

Talk about unlimited food in Pune. I must mention buffet section of Le Meridien. Food is excellent, with all the varieties you can probably think of... There are around 50 kind of preparations from around the globe... I face hard time in choosing stuffs for my stomach... As I want to taste everything... Service, Ambiance are World-class, too good... No. 1 choice if an executive wanna go on a lunch with International clients... Indian crowd and families generally flock-in for dinner... They serve wine on Sundays... It costs Rs. 600 per plate...

Next, a theme park Chokhi-Dhani at Nagar Road is famous for its hospitality... They will make you feel like a King... Traditional Rajasthani food is the flavor there..

Rajdhani(Rajasthani food) at Adlabs, Kalyaninagar is another hot spot for persons with bigger appetite.

For persons new to Pune/Maharashtra, I would suggest not to miss delicious Maharashtrian Thali(Unlimited) at Cafe Shreyas located near Fergussan College at Apte Road... I would give 10/10 to customer service...

Finally, I would love to tell you 1 secret about this city... Its especially for new students joining any college at Pune... U can almost always find a couple of small Tapdis near your college serving unlimited Thalis with 2 sabjis, daal/razma, chapati, rice, salad... The price ranges from 30-50 bucks...
